China · Shenzhen Tencent Computer Systems Company Limited
SHA1: f404eb7b45561e72e95a4d907f60ed7ee679cfae
SHA256: 20c1a10b30364e8ca53f57dfa3933ac72c20371665b336fcfc28b430ab00da81
application/octet-stream
100.72MB
2022-01-08 14:09:48 +0000 UTC